#a07e54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a07e54 is composed of 62.7% red, 49.4%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.3% magenta, 47.5%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 33.2 degrees, a saturation of 31.1% and a lightness of 47.8%. #a07e54 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ffca8 with #410000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#a07e54 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#a07e54 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a07e54 has RGB values of R:160, G:126,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.48,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10518100.
